Abrar Ahmed Says He Wants to Box Shikhar Dhawan as Old Interview Clip Goes Viral

The retired India opener has not commented as the short segment races across social media.

Overview

  • In a light‑hearted question on a Pakistani YouTube show, the Pakistan leg‑spinner said he would like to face Shikhar Dhawan in a boxing ring.
  • The clip resurfaced in late September and gained major traction this week, drawing a mix of banter, criticism and trolling, including jibes over him saying “Shekhar.”
  • The renewed attention follows the Asia Cup final in Dubai, where India beat Pakistan and Abrar celebrated Sanju Samson’s wicket with a gesture appearing to target India’s dugout.
  • Indian players Arshdeep Singh, Jitesh Sharma and Harshit Rana later mimicked that celebration, with Arshdeep posting the video captioned “No context.”
  • Reports also highlight Abrar’s modest Asia Cup returns—six wickets in seven matches, including 1/29 in the final—and his omission when Pakistan’s Test squad for South Africa was trimmed.
